Run a gift or goods drive
Wesley Mission Queensland runs yearlong gift drives for many of our services, allowing our clients the freedom to choose what feels right for them.
How it works
In a gift and goods drive, you invite family, friends and your community to donate new or gently used items, as well as physical gift cards, to support families and individuals in their most vulnerable time. It's very simple:
Choose items
Check out the items we accept below and take a moment to read our gifting guidelines.
Let us know
Register your Gift Drive via the form below and we'll connect you with the most suitable community service.
Donate
Take your items to the allocated service on the mutually confirmed date and time.
Your impact
Your donated items are shared with families and individuals who need them most.

Toys
New or in good used condition. Please nothing damaged, ripped, stained or in any way faulty.
New and unopened, or second-hand in good condition. We do not accept toys that have been scratched, written on, are incomplete, missing pieces, chewed or damaged in any way.
We accept:
- Wooden and plastic items
- Jigsaw puzzles
- Sporting equipment
- Balls
- Duplo, Mega Blocks, and other construction toys
- Loose items e.g. animals, play kitchen items, etc
- Bikes, scooters and trikes
- Books
To keep children safe, we cannot accept:
- Second-hand fluffy or soft toys
- Hand-made toys
- Toys from fast food outlets or supermarket promotions
- Items with button batteries
- Toys that depict violence or weapons
- Items with sharp edges
- Food, toxic items, latex or scented items
- Knitted blankets
